Sustainable Logistics: Strategies for Reducing Carbon Footprint
Amidst escalating worries about worldwide warming and environmental balance, the logistics sector is changing its focus in the direction of lessening its environmental impact. Firms are applying varied techniques to embrace a greener method, ranging from eco-conscious supply chain management to the assimilation of electrical fleets and introducing developments in packaging and waste minimization. These campaigns are crucial not just for protecting the planet's natural resources yet likewise for dealing with the growing expectations of consumers and policymakers that focus on ecologically accountable practices.Green Supply Chain Practices

Utilising Electric Automobiles
1. Electric Distribution Trucks: The adoption of electrical trucks is a significant step in the direction of reducing carbon exhausts in logistics. These vehicles generate zero tailpipe exhausts, significantly decreasing the carbon footprint contrasted to traditional diesel-powered vehicles. Major logistics business are investing in electrical fleets and sustaining facilities like billing stations.2. Urban Delivery Solutions: In city areas, electric bikes and vans are coming to be popular for last-mile distribution. These vehicles are appropriate for brief distances and busy city environments, minimizing both exhausts and sound pollution. Firms like Amazon and UPS are already checking electrical cargo bikes for effective city shipments.
3. Rewards and Rules: Governments worldwide are using motivations for the adoption of electrical lorries, including tax obligation breaks, gives, and subsidies. These rewards make the shift to electrical fleets much more financially sensible for logistics companies. Furthermore, more stringent emission policies are pressing companies to adopt cleaner innovations.
Developments in Product Packaging and Waste Decrease
1. Sustainable Packaging Materials: Minimizing the ecological impact of packaging is a vital facet of sustainable logistics. Companies are moving in the direction of eco-friendly, recyclable, and multiple-use materials. For example, naturally degradable product packaging made from plant-based products reduces reliance on plastics and reduces land fill waste.2. Packaging Optimization: Deliberately a lot more reliable product packaging, companies can reduce the volume and weight of shipments, causing reduced transport exhausts. Packaging optimization involves utilizing the smallest feasible product packaging without endangering item safety, and leveraging technology like AI to develop tailored packaging services.
3. Waste Reduction Programs: Executing waste reduction programs throughout the supply chain aids decrease the ecological influence. These programs consist of reusing initiatives, composting, and the use of returnable packaging. Companies are likewise focusing on minimizing food waste in disposable products logistics by boosting supply monitoring and making use of modern technology to monitor and extend the shelf life of products.
